School Summary

Bacup and Rawtenstall Grammar School is an academy converter in Rossendale, Lancashire, admitting pupils aged 11-18. It has a sixth form offering post-16 education. It is part of STAR ACADEMIES. The school has approximately 1,056 pupils on roll, of whom 8% are eligible for free school meals.

In 2025, pupils achieved an Attainment 8 score of 73.3, placing the school #4 in Lancashire and #83 of 3,216 nationally. 96.60% of pupils achieved grade 5 or above in English and Maths. 62.4% of all GCSE entries were graded 9–7.

The sixth form offers 17 A-level subjects. 65.7% of A-level entries were graded A*–B, with 39.1% at A*–A. A-level value added: 0.08 — sixth-form progress was broadly average.

Ofsted last inspected the school in 2022. The school's current overall rating is Inadequate. Inspectors assessed quality of education as Good, behaviour and attitudes Inadequate, personal development Inadequate, and leadership and management Inadequate.

The school is oversubscribed — in the most recent cycle, there were 1.2× as many applications as places, making a successful application competitive.

The pupil-to-qualified-teacher ratio is 17.8:1. There are no current teaching vacancies.

In the 2024/25 academic year, there were no permanent exclusions. The average suspension rate was 0.3 per 1,000 pupils per term.
